Overall, unique interior design with great food. Only con - too cold with all the fans, so bring a jacket!
1. Blueberry float - my partner really enjoyed it. I didn’t like how they created so much foam with how they poured in the soda
2. Lobster Mac & Cheese - baked but still creamy! Fair amount of lobster in there to actually have lobster in the dish name.
3. Lobster Roll with Clam Chowder & Fries - great presentation. Requested the roll to be warm—loved the bun of the lobster roll. The clam chowder was excellent. Can taste the clam - was not a bland white cream soup.
With so many places to dine at in Bar Harbor, I would recommend this place as one of the restaurants to visit for solid food and a unique experience.
